peiyuan1030 发表于 2017-6-3 09:45:36

Kafka~服务端几个常用的命令

  在Centos上安装和部署完成kafka之后,我们就可以向服务端推消息和消费它了,今天主要聊几个常用的命令,比建立topic,从broken显示所有topics列表,向broken发消息,从broken拉消息等。


[*]建立topic
[*]列出所有topic
[*]向broken推消息
[*]从broken拉消息
  建立topic



b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ic 我的Topic
  列出所有topic



bin/kafka-topics.sh --list --zookeeper localhost:2181
http://www.cnblogs.com/lori/p/data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Ao8AAABDCAIAAAByR3jKAAAIaklEQVR4nO3d25mrIBSA0fRkOxZjL9ZiKeljHhIj7AtsRI2T719P5zDKRZEtJsHHwzJMyzIN2f+f8/j69zi//2kmGjvI/0XICgAAAEGF1y1hnJ/vODpMy1MlOhmkG4xTPQ4TrQEAqBrn58sac4dpeSV8ougwLcs0zXnitqO3f22WnWfQNiUHAAAZ5r8AANwd0RoAgLvritbygTnPvQEAAAAAAAAAl1ofVF/8aHr74vhxn4jbeV72oXt7QWuFl2ngywFnGOXvGOJKp6N9VYF6nn5J9+ohe9veVMLRzSyONue36Ay36AyZHxzSb0f9gLpfw8E8oXSZ5xGnNpRHc0H5QjPd9dx6dm3w0b/RExnUBq/olp0FxVtUyHPncT1wRPiEg2/3kIPyONl5Vewbbe516O5Vm8QvDenOEGQPa8mmhV9D97kqWtsj7y+d2taCxD19Zz2HaUm7SCArUWBy2CpnJb5lV0EtLSrkaRzXNWmci6UffoV9t4cclsfJiNYR96pN4seGdH8IynNIr1X5tOaMsSTPfFq/yv36q3mToBOdFVPSpo5zEq916bX7lnRX4yGJzjNrjTi8btozq67RIsN2ToZpsTLYCkpvw57qOWd19yq5PGylvmqXYveKb9lZkFtoU5WMIt5RupinvSLQduZEeUYH03X7bg+prmZUWQ3Jante1U+6cR35h1luWTmeHcyFGFWLugaBttrIM5wVXx5pnc7gPDxWic4p9ndXEaHQrJ8Z0mXD5KqfwWHt7GhtHFm18qiZaFVOTxHSVcfrBVVWM5V3Mro26wlJtrQKyjIapln01uAU0p0HGndcxswpvHtB7PY2a5Se/3plxbfsLChVblExz+yPxs8JnXyTblNZbdfuYFbpN+ghqid7F0LHSsP+dVSs8bpl8Xh2sXuRPpsdg8Ae6QkNj7ROZ6iNz2uic4rN3a2I4PvXQ3qSc61dIodvzq39N3cEXvUhK7f+9X2bsyxutK4WFGlCOc9FDShZQfZRDUfreS48si1UbMfuruzhRaW+aRhbpuHTWQtlxbfsLCjeomKeVnx6j1elkv3uXRrfZXN0Vb7cQ0p30ke9xce/joza6C1Lx7NPNFp3DALtRECJng6zM6imrAG9mOiMtEl7W+6a/vWQ7kZrYwjSOYzOA6Gzo7V/F5EeHfNOSe2//nfdqHA1VgvKK2VPkFrzTLffMpVXQShav25F9PBm1lOPxU27+5UI9gxr2rfaxuhP+cmVe+ncOtCiYp5GfHoPV8Vc/e5dGNWMUUY9Y72qh6gTVzoaeeX3tT3lXEcGvWWp9ML+avKlS49Ea7/y4TG3sUpeZy2fDrMzZF3h+Xw+n/PoJjp5yi2bmv74rSE9qZfeOM8hPZFy+8ujdcfcWkbrdOvdN2KFkB88te7swcgkGq3Xdro3y5WZU8vudg0apiKqt9UH4cYtOwt6hFsU/NAo/hy8cX5pRxf3rvd7PcSK1ofPrVPxyXHoXqFPMFo72x835qYl7x1pvc5QiyqVguwW9kXr/zukr9Xy7kiDk5Bro3VyJMwPNsqDjHwSntyzqU3tPI0POZIdx7k2IzEysgpKPtcwZjXVJ0FbQckVtKeesd2N4p2/D/bjHd3BkqhWKsndsrMguXtDiwqVt6+j6pw+KUIdjli01kfxyz3EyNK7EKJtd65N7zqSJ87c8rxobV/G8mx2DQK9tQmPtGZnEAdsnI2T+Ep0TrG5e/tE9N8O6fEhSEfr7Mi5T0z6hKJ1EmnlQTRnKJ9JjHPJG5um8dt8biHifFLGLLPP8vQufqsg437CbpFFFJQ03q5nuQtWd3eOo1F/HUTzjdWhrw5KzpadBYndm1rkV96c2Q/bTzP8JgbfEut0MON+4Ls9RDbBv+Libc/2zyf85tlQJ86+gz8pWsvRxm5R1yAQlxQjD75IMROdzuBUXyXap7iwe8Np+MdDenAIMoe1NDE/NWr/3eShPYUz6QJONe5fy6zTcbfTX/CvK48ITjFKtrsMwjZwYwzlP49TDJzP+KoUd0A4EkP5z+MUAwAAAAAAnOjoX0AAAPD7su/9Z/+xNszxmQcAAFd4BeH1l4fp6t3+DkRpAACuNM7PZZ6X18pOyzR9FnnKF5PIlkfQ6xrlU23nR/efDYMrWgAAgMfj8Q6+47TM4zgv07CuvSTWh0viqLvA6GFrFgIAgMy4vmdwWeZp2CLzFkXF4ol6VefkU+9t1T6VaOzAd84AAIh4B981bG7BVfxB7vBmLtZaWuPXfxcCAACw6beSZevqj2ryy9waAICL+dF6/fqXfmkJn1sDAHClQrS2X5q1+zvhDe/aAwAAQXufU/NpNAAAF9n9oTLRGgCAC6RLnDUjWgMAAAAAAAAAbmP7Qrbx7Lrxg2ve9wEAwIkOCbTqVSD6h1lmIgAACDg6Wg/Tohc9MRMBAECMv+SJWNP7veaJ9SLMefZeBPIpgwk1AAC72XNrvaa3Xgg8W3k0favHJB56m4kAACAqGq2Td3V8ArNOHGexsOjyehenTgQAAFHBaB18OaZYHeX1CNxMBAAAUT3RWs+tH+NsBGYzEQAABNm/rA5Ea/Nza/ma7O0BOU/CAQDYb/0l9BZ55dst7Whtfic8z2EL+GYiAAAAAAAAAAAAAAAAAAAAAOC7Gt+tCQAAWol1xi4u2n2/NgAA+PhitL5JBQAAuDFrHZTHw5rzpi/RMl6YKZ6Ef5JDT8iJ1gAAVKhgma0nmqwxqhLV9i/pBuNUj8NEawAAKmSwFO/qUC+1Vu/k8N+tua8CAABAMKJ18OWY2w7O+z/2VQAAAAjMrQEAuDsVXvncGgCA2/l8Nbz1O+HV75TXZtl5BiyxAgBAB+a/AADcHdEaAIC764rW8oE5z70BAAAAAP/VH9+BWNA406DFAAAAAElFTkSuQmCC
  向broken推消息



bin/kafka-console-producer.sh --broker-list localhost:9092 --topic lind66
  从broken拉消息



bin/kafka-console-consumer.sh --zookeeper localhost:2181 --topic test --from-beginning
  上面几个命令是最基本的命令行指令,我们需要掌握它。
页: [1]
查看完整版本: Kafka~服务端几个常用的命令